From: "cvs-commit at gcc dot gnu.org" <gcc-bugzilla@gcc.gnu.org> To: gcc-bugs@gcc.gnu.org Subject: [Bug target/102035] arm/m-profile/cmse add mitigation for CVE-2021-35465 Date: Tue, 24 Aug 2021 13:33:14 +0000 [thread overview] Message-ID: <bug-102035-4-yKAdSPj3RK@http.g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/> (raw) In-Reply-To: <bug-102035-4@http.g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/> https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=102035 --- Comment #7 from CVS Commits <cvs-commit at gcc dot gnu.org> --- The releases/gcc-11 branch has been updated by Richard Earnshaw <rearnsha@gcc.gnu.org>: https://gcc.gnu.org/g:2539763c89a6777502f16457269e2c31d6d95b67 commit r11-8903-g2539763c89a6777502f16457269e2c31d6d95b67 Author: Richard Earnshaw <rearnsha@arm.com> Date: Fri Jun 18 17:16:25 2021 +0100 arm: add erratum mitigation to __gnu_cmse_nonsecure_call [PR102035] Add the recommended erratum mitigation sequence to __gnu_cmse_nonsecure_call for use on Armv8-m.main devices. Since this is in the library code we cannot know in advance whether the core we are running on will be affected by this, so always enable it. libgcc: PR target/102035 * config/arm/cmse_nonsecure_call.S (__gnu_cmse_nonsecure_call): Add vlldm erratum work-around.
